仿真教学系统开发项目计划_第1页
仿真教学系统开发项目计划_第2页
仿真教学系统开发项目计划_第3页
仿真教学系统开发项目计划_第4页
仿真教学系统开发项目计划_第5页
已阅读5页,还剩9页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

仿真教学系统开发项目计划一、项目概述在教育信息化浪潮下,仿真教学凭借其沉浸式、交互式及安全经济等优势,正逐渐成为现代教育体系的重要组成部分。本项目旨在开发一套功能完善、体验优良、适配特定教学需求的仿真教学系统,以提升教学质量与效率,助力学习者更直观、深入地掌握专业知识与实践技能。本计划将作为项目实施的指导性文件,明确项目目标、范围、团队构成、实施步骤、资源分配、质量保障及风险应对等关键要素,确保项目有序、高效推进。二、项目目标(一)总体目标在预定周期内,完成一套针对[可在此处简述具体学科或领域,如:机械工程基础、医学临床技能、化学实验等]的仿真教学系统的设计、开发、测试与部署,确保系统稳定运行,满足预设的教学功能需求与用户体验标准,并能支持后续的功能拓展与维护。(二)具体目标1.功能实现:系统核心仿真模块功能完备,能准确模拟[具体学科或领域]的关键知识点与操作流程,支持交互式学习、过程性评价等功能。2.性能优化:系统运行流畅,响应及时,在常规硬件配置下能保证良好的仿真效果与用户体验,具备一定的并发处理能力。3.用户体验:界面设计符合教学规律与认知习惯,操作便捷直观,学习路径清晰,能有效激发学习者的兴趣。4.兼容性与可扩展性:系统应能适配主流操作系统与浏览器,架构设计具备良好的可扩展性,便于未来功能模块的增加或现有模块的升级。5.数据安全:保障用户数据与系统数据的安全存储与传输,符合相关数据安全规范。三、项目范围(一)包含范围1.需求分析与规格定义:深入调研用户需求,明确系统功能、性能、界面及接口等方面的详细规格。2.系统设计:包括架构设计、数据库设计、仿真算法设计、UI/UX设计、模块设计等。3.系统开发:依据设计文档,进行代码编写与单元测试,实现各功能模块。4.系统测试:进行集成测试、功能测试、性能测试、兼容性测试、用户验收测试等。5.系统部署与培训:完成系统部署上线,并为相关教师与管理员提供操作培训与技术支持。6.项目管理与文档编制:全程进行项目管理,编制并提交各类项目文档。(二)不包含范围1.超出预定学科或领域范围的仿真功能开发。2.大规模硬件设备采购(如用户终端),除非在项目资源计划中特别注明。3.系统部署后的长期运维服务(运维服务可另行协商)。4.与其他非指定系统的深度集成开发。四、项目团队与职责为确保项目顺利实施,将组建一支结构合理、经验丰富的项目团队,主要成员及职责如下:*项目经理:全面负责项目规划、进度控制、资源协调、风险管理及团队管理,确保项目目标达成。*需求分析师:负责与用户深入沟通,收集、分析、梳理需求,编写需求规格说明书,并确保需求在项目各阶段得到准确传递与理解。*系统架构师:负责系统整体架构设计,包括技术选型、模块划分、接口设计等,确保系统的稳定性、可扩展性与安全性。*算法工程师:针对仿真教学的核心逻辑,进行数学建模与算法设计、优化,确保仿真效果的准确性与实时性。*软件开发工程师:根据设计文档,负责前后端代码开发、单元测试及模块集成,实现系统功能。*UI/UX设计师:负责系统用户界面设计与用户体验优化,打造符合教学特点和用户习惯的交互界面。*测试工程师:制定测试计划,设计测试用例,执行各类测试,提交缺陷报告并跟踪修复,保障系统质量。*实施与培训工程师:负责系统部署、环境配置,并为最终用户提供操作培训、技术支持与问题解答。*用户代表:(可选)由合作单位或最终用户方指派,参与需求评审、设计评审、测试验收等关键环节,提供用户视角的反馈。五、项目时间计划项目将采用分阶段、迭代式的开发模式推进,各主要阶段及关键任务如下(具体时间节点将根据项目启动后详细评估确定):(一)项目启动与需求分析阶段*主要任务:组建团队、项目启动会、初步调研、详细需求分析与访谈、需求规格说明书编制与评审。*阶段目标:明确并冻结项目需求,输出经评审通过的《需求规格说明书》。(二)系统设计阶段*主要任务:架构设计、数据库设计、仿真核心算法设计、模块详细设计、UI/UX设计、设计方案评审。*阶段目标:完成系统所有设计工作,输出《系统架构设计说明书》、《数据库设计说明书》、《详细设计说明书》、《UI设计稿》等,并通过评审。(三)系统开发阶段*主要任务:开发环境搭建、数据库搭建、前后端代码开发、仿真模块实现、单元测试、模块集成。*阶段目标:完成所有功能模块的编码实现,初步集成为可运行的系统版本。(四)系统测试阶段*主要任务:制定测试计划、设计测试用例、执行单元测试(开发自测)、集成测试、功能测试、性能测试、兼容性测试、用户验收测试(UAT)、缺陷修复与回归测试。*阶段目标:系统功能与性能达到需求规格要求,缺陷数量控制在可接受范围内,用户验收通过。(五)系统部署与培训阶段*主要任务:生产环境准备、系统部署与配置、数据迁移(若有)、用户操作手册编写、教师与管理员培训、试运行支持。*阶段目标:系统成功部署上线,用户能熟练操作,系统进入试运行阶段。(六)项目验收与收尾阶段*主要任务:收集试运行反馈、问题修复、项目资料整理归档、项目总结、组织正式验收、验收报告签署。*阶段目标:项目通过正式验收,完成所有交付物移交。六、项目资源计划(一)人力资源已在“项目团队与职责”中明确,将根据项目各阶段需求动态调配。(二)硬件资源*开发与测试环境:服务器、工作站、各类测试终端设备(PC、平板等,根据目标平台确定)、网络环境。*运行环境:根据最终部署方案确定所需服务器配置、存储设备等。(三)软件资源*开发工具:代码编辑器、IDE、版本控制工具、项目管理工具、设计工具、测试工具等。*支撑软件:操作系统、数据库管理系统、中间件、Web服务器、可能用到的仿真引擎或图形引擎等。*第三方组件/库:根据技术选型确定,确保合规使用。(四)预算资源项目预算将涵盖人力成本、软硬件采购或租赁费用、差旅费、培训费及其他不可预见费用,具体预算方案另行制定并报批。七、项目质量管理质量是项目成功的核心要素,本项目将严格执行质量管理流程,确保交付成果符合预期:*需求管理:建立需求跟踪矩阵,确保需求的可追溯性,需求变更需经过正式评审与批准流程。*设计评审:对各层级设计成果进行正式评审,邀请多方人员参与,尽早发现并修正设计缺陷。*代码规范与审查:制定统一的代码规范,鼓励结对编程,关键模块代码进行交叉审查。*测试驱动:强调测试的重要性,从单元测试到系统测试,覆盖全部功能点与非功能需求。*缺陷管理:建立缺陷报告、跟踪、修复、验证的闭环管理流程。*版本控制:使用版本控制系统管理代码及文档,确保版本的一致性与可追溯性。*过程改进:定期召开项目例会与质量回顾会,分析质量问题,持续改进开发过程。八、项目风险管理项目实施过程中可能面临各种不确定因素,项目团队将主动识别风险、评估影响,并制定应对策略:*需求风险:需求理解偏差、需求变更频繁。应对:加强沟通,详细记录,建立规范的需求变更流程,原型法辅助需求确认。*技术风险:仿真算法复杂度高、关键技术难题无法按时攻克、技术选型不当。应对:提前进行技术调研与验证(POC),聘请外部专家咨询,选择成熟稳定的技术栈。*进度风险:某些任务延期,影响整体进度。应对:制定合理的计划,预留缓冲时间,加强进度跟踪,及时调整资源,必要时适当缩减范围(经审批)。*质量风险:系统存在较多缺陷,性能不达标。应对:严格执行质量管理计划,加强测试力度,提高团队质量意识。*资源风险:核心人员流失、硬件设备故障。应对:建立知识共享机制,培养后备人员,关键设备备份,购买必要的保险或服务。*沟通风险:团队内部或与用户沟通不畅。应对:建立多渠道、常态化的沟通机制,确保信息及时准确传递。项目将设立风险登记册,定期更新风险清单及应对措施。九、项目沟通管理有效的沟通是项目成功的保障,本项目将建立清晰的沟通机制:*沟通计划:明确项目干系人、沟通内容、沟通方式、沟通频率及负责人。*会议制度:包括项目启动会、周例会/双周例会、需求评审会、设计评审会、测试总结会、里程碑评审会等。*报告机制:定期提交项目进度报告、风险报告、问题报告等,确保项目状态透明。*沟通工具:根据团队习惯和项目需求,选用邮件、即时通讯工具、项目管理软件、共享文档平台等。*干系人管理:定期与关键干系人沟通,及时反馈项目进展,获取支持与反馈。十、项目交付物项目最终将交付以下主要成果物:*文档类:*《项目计划》*《需求规格说明书》及其评审报告*《系统架构设计说明书》及其评审报告*《数据库设计说明书》及其评审报告*《详细设计说明书》及其评审报告*《UI设计稿》及其评审报告*《测试计划》、《测试用例》、《测试报告》*《用户操作手册》、《管理员手册》*《系统部署文档》*会议纪要、变更申请与审批记录、风险登记册等过程文档*代码与软件类:*系统全部源代码及编译后的可执行程序*数据库脚本*第三方组件/库清单及许可证明十一、项目验收标准项目验收将依据《需求规格说明书》及相关合同约定,主要验收标准包括:*功能完整性:系统所有功能点均已实现,符合需求规格要求。*性能达标性:系统响应时间、并发处理能力、稳定性等性能指标达到预设标准。*界面友好性:UI设计符合规范,操作便捷,用户体验良好。*数据准确性:仿真结果准确,数据处理正确。*兼容性:在指定的硬件环境和操作系统下能正常运行。*安全性:无明显安全漏洞,用户数据得到有效保护。*文档完整性:所有规定的交付文档齐全、规范。*用户认可:用户方通过实际操作与测试,对系统表示满意,签署验收报告。十二、项目收尾项目验收通过后,将进入收尾阶段。主要工作包括:*成果移交:将系统、源代码、文档等所有交付物正式移交给用户方。

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

最新文档

评论

0/150

提交评论